(SomaliNet) First president of Somalia Aden Abdulle Osman known as ‘Aden Adde’ has died in Nairobi, Kenya on late Friday at the age of 99. He had been bed ridden for long time later gone in coma in a hospital in Nairobi and died yesterday afternoon.
Mr. Aden Adde, a well-respected leader was elected head of state when the former British and Italian Somali colonies joined to form the Republic of Somalia in 1960.
He was the first president of Somalia after the independence in 1960 and became the first African leader to voluntarily relinquish his post after he lost the 1967 presidential election.
Somalia’s current president Abdulahi Yusuf Ahmed and his premier Ali Gedi sent a message of condolences to all Somalis and the family of late president Aden Adde.
The body of Mr. Aden Adde will be flown to Somalia where his funeral will take in the next few days.
The vice president of the self-breakaway republic of Somaliland in northwest Somalia Ahmed Yusuf Yasin also his message of condolence to the family of Aden Osman.
